| General description |
| The basics of remote sensing. Digital cartography hardware and software usage. The process of composing maps. |
|
| General aim |
| The aim of the course is to give an overview of digital maps, composing principles, testing methods and usage. |
|
| Aim |
Having passed the course successively the student:
- Is able to understand the process of composing maps;
- Knows how data is being digitalized and used;
- Is able to make the difference between raster end vector maps;
- Knows the technology of satellite imaging;
- Is able to use digital maps. |
